Course structure

• Introduction to Energy Efficiency in Meat Processing
• Energy Auditing and Benchmarking in Meat Processing Facilities
• Energy Management Systems and ISO 50001 Standards
• Sustainable Refrigeration and Cooling Technologies
• Waste Heat Recovery and Utilization in Meat Processing
• Renewable Energy Integration in Meat Processing Operations
• Energy-Efficient Equipment and Process Optimization
• Monitoring, Reporting, and Verification of Energy Savings
• Regulatory Compliance and Incentives for Energy Efficiency
• Case Studies and Best Practices in Meat Processing Energy Efficiency

The Professional Certificate in Energy Efficiency in Meat Processing is a critical qualification for professionals aiming to address the growing demand for sustainable practices in the UK meat processing industry. With the sector accounting for approximately 4.5% of the UK's total energy consumption, energy efficiency has become a top priority. According to recent data, the meat processing industry could reduce energy usage by up to 20% through the adoption of advanced technologies and optimized processes. This certificate equips learners with the skills to implement energy-saving measures, reduce operational costs, and meet stringent environmental regulations.
